Illusion is the ultimate weapon. In 1985, Mobile Armored Strike Kommand (M.A.S.K.) rolled into toy stores and changed the action figure game forever. Now, four decades later, The Loyal Subjects proudly partners with Hasbro to bring collectors the ultimate tribute: the MASK 40th Anniversary Mobile Defense Unit (MDU)a dazzling, limited-edition collectible that pays homage to the past while celebrating the future. To celebrate 40 years of Mobile Armored Strike Kommand, The Loyal Subjects and Hasbro proudly present M.A.S.K. 40th Edition Mobile Defense Unit Vehicle and Figures.

Shown below is the new The Loyal Subjects M.A.S.K. Figures and Vehicles are available for pre-order at places like our sponsors BigBadToyStore.com.- Condor with Brad Turner - $35- Thunderhawk with Matt Tracker - $60- High Tech Helicopter with Miles Mayhem - $90- Mobile Defense Unit with Matt Tracker and Bruce Sato - $125
- BBTS Exclusive Mobile Defense Unit with Matt Tracker, Bruce Sato, Scott Trakker & T-Bob - $175Besides the two extra figures this version will be incorporating vac metal parts and feature a striking magenta finish with classic red and orange striping.The are also offering a bundle set that includes the BBTS Exclusive Mobile Defense Unit, Condor, Thunderhawk and High Tech Helicopter for $325.Note the new prices on these from what was announced at Toy Fair back in March. The price increase is said to be due to recent Tariffs. These 4 items will be available at other etailers starting on September 1.
